Data Modeling Analyst, Sr. jobs in Vermont

Data Modeling Analyst, Sr. develops data models to meet the needs of the organization's information systems. Manages the flow of information between departments through the use of relational databases. Being a Data Modeling Analyst, Sr. maintains data integrity by working to eliminate redundancy. Stays informed of the ways the organization uses its data. Additionally, Data Modeling Analyst, Sr. requ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a manager. To be a Data Modeling Analyst, Sr. typically requires 4 to 7 years of related experience. Contributes to moderately complex aspects of a project. Work is generally independent and collaborative in nature.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

  • RSG seeks a talented and versatile travel modeler to develop travel forecasting models and data products.

    AS A SENIOR TRAVEL MODELER

    You help develop forecasting tools and data products to support US transportation agencies as they navigate the rapidly evolving world of smart mobility. You work with a variety of datasets, including smartphone travel surveys, massive passively collected location data, commercial marketing data, public demographic data, and geospatial data, doing data work that entails processing, cleaning and validation, reconciliation and expansion, classical statistical analysis and model estimation, and the application of contemporary machine learning algorithms. You use GIS, travel modeling, and general programming software. You implement, debug, calibrate, and apply both traditional trip-based and advanced activity-based travel models and incorporate next-generation data-driven modeling techniques.

    You are a self-motivated team player who has both practical skills and a solid theoretical foundation in travel forecasting, network modeling, statistics, and data analysis. You work well with clients and possess good interpersonal skills to represent the company, including by being amiable; being able to communicate complex, technical materials in concise and meaningful ways; participating in meetings; and providing training. You are a resourceful, clear and creative thinker, dedicated to high quality work. You have the desire to develop 'best in class' data products and forecasting tools; the ability to manage a project on time, on budget, and to client satisfaction; and good technical judgment.

Vermont is located in the New England region of the Northeastern United States and comprises 9,614 square miles (24,900 km2), making it the 45th-largest state. It is the only state that does not have any buildings taller than 124 feet (38 m). Land comprises 9,250 square miles (24,000 km2) and water comprises 365 square miles (950 km2), making it the 43rd-largest in land area and the 47th in water area. In total area, it is larger than El Salvador and smaller than Haiti. It is the only landlocked state in New England, and it is also the easternmost and the smallest in area of all landlocked sta...
